At a glance (Features) BUTTON CONFIGURATION Transmitter: z Doorbell button: To activate the doorbell receiver and synchronize with the receiver at start-up z New Code button: To generate the unique transmission signal in order to prevent interference Receiver: z Learn Key( ): To synchronize the signal with transmitter at start-up z Volume Slide switch ( ): To set the loudness of the doorbell sound. 1 is the minimum sound level and 3 is the maximum sound level z Mode Selector ( ): There are 3 operation modes, and they are: Lighting mode; Lighting + Ding Dong mode, Ding Dong mode. The detail of each operation mode: Lighting Mode: The LED will be flashing when the transmitter button is pressed Lighting + Ding Dong Mode Both LED flashing and Ding Dong bell sound will be activated when the transmitter button is pressed. Ding Dong Mode The Ding Dong bell sound will be activated when the transmitter button is pressed. System Setup Inserting Batteries Door bell 1) Remove the battery compartment lid from the back of the doorbell. 2) Insert three LR6 (AA)/ 1.5V batteries supplied with the system, ensuring correct polarity (+/-). 3) Carefully close the battery compartment again. Bell push 1) Open the battery compartment on the back of the bell push. 2) Insert 23A/12V battery supplied with the system, ensuring correct battery polarity (+/-). Leave the compartment open to be able to synchronize the radio frequency code in the next step. Synchronization (LEARN procedure) This Doorbell is designed with the technology of Intelligent Code setting and Learning function. It can generate up to 4096 different system codes by simple “LEARN” process that there is no complicated setting of code switches and it will interference by other remote control system is nearly impossible. Note: LEARN procedure as described below must be performed before the wireless doorbell function will work. LEARN procedure: 1) When new batteries are inserted into the doorbell receiver, and it is selected at the Ding Dong or Lighting + Ding Dong mode, the doorbell will initially sound. 2) Press “NEW CODE” button once to generate a unique system code, so that this set of remote control will not be interfered by other similar systems nearby. 3) Press “LEARN” key on receiver while simultaneously pressing DOORBELL button on the doorbell transmitter to synchronize the signals between the doorbell transmitter and doorbell receiver. 4) Once the LEARN process is completed successfully, the doorbell will sound whenever DOORBELL button is pressed. Noted: z Do not press the NEW CODE button of the transmitter again after synchronized between the transmitter and the receiver unless you suspect that the Doorbell set is interfered by other signals. This will generate a new system code, and then redo the LEARN procedure again. z To avoid interference ∼ do not put the doorbell receivers along side one another. A minimum distance of 18 inches (0.5 meter) is recommended. ∼ Do put the doorbell receiver and transmitter one meter above the ground level. Setting the volume Adjust the volume using the slide switch. 1 = low 2 = normal 3 = high Note: If the ring is quieter than normal or sounds distorted, the batteries are either weak or empty. Replace the batteries. Choosing the signal Note: Be sure to set the signal before mounting the bell push to the wall.
